Latest Patents

Among his latest innovations is a copolyester that incorporates residues of neopentyl glycol and 2,2,4,4-tetraalkyl 1,3-cyclobutanediol. This copolyester not only features tin and aluminum atoms but also alkali or alkaline earth metal atoms like lithium, and optionally phosphorus atoms. Notably, it exhibits an inherent viscosity (It.V.) of at least 0.55 dL/g and a glass transition temperature (Tg) of at least 90° C. This innovation allows for the production of high Tg copolyesters with enhanced thermal stability and increased incorporation of 2,2,4,4-tetraalkyl 1,3-cyclobutanediol.
